David DePape, 44, broke into the home of House Speaker Nancy Pelosi in October 2022 and attacked her husband Paul with a hammer. The attack left Paul with a skull fracture that required surgery. In November 2023, DePape was found guilty of attempted kidnapping of a federal official by a US jury. Prosecutors had requested a 40-year prison term, but DePape received a sentence of 20 years for one count and 30 years for another count, totaling 30 years in prison.
